**Q: How do I get crash reports flowing from the Fernpike mobile app again after a pipeline stall?**

A: Stalls usually mean the Shardwell ingest queue sealed itself after repeated decode failures. Verify the symbolication workers are healthy first, then unseal the queue from the contractor console. The unseal prompt asks for the pipeline recovery passphrase, provided here:

vault phrase of yaguf-hahaf = druath-holix

## Telemetry compression

All plugins shipping telemetry to the Varnholt ingest tier must compress payloads with zstd level 3 before transmit. Uncompressed payloads over 16 KB are rejected at the edge. Use the `vh-compress` helper from the plugin SDK; do not roll your own framing. Batches should target 256 KB compressed. The ingest endpoint authenticates compressed batches with a signing secret loaded from your `.env` file. Add the following line to that file:

vault entry, tahof-kagaf: RELAY_SECRET29=204336efb478d76ba1bde1bd23fbf

**Q: The roof-terrace door keeps jamming — what do I do?**

The terrace door at Larkfield Tower swells in damp weather and the latch sticks. Don't force it; push firmly at the top corner while turning the handle. Facilities has a repair scheduled, but until then the door stays on keypad-only mode. To release the latch, enter the terrace code:

staff pass of baweg-badup = bdg-UJ-3

## Configuration — WebSocket Compression

GlimmerBay supports per-message deflate on its websocket relay, but compression trades CPU for bandwidth. For support installs under 500 concurrent clients, set GB_WS_COMPRESS=off to keep latency predictable; larger fleets should enable it with GB_WS_COMPRESS_LEVEL=3. Anything above level 6 has shown memory spikes on the relay. The relay also authenticates to the metrics sink at startup, so the env file must include this line:

sealed setting: LEDGER_TOKEN20=6148d35bbb480b0ab79e